Birdwatching in Tanzania
Tanzania is a paradise for birdwatchers, with over 1,100 bird species to spot. From the colorful lilac-breasted roller to the majestic African fish eagle, you’ll be in awe of the variety of birdlife that calls Tanzania home. Whether you’re an avid birder or just starting out, a Tanzania safari offers fantastic opportunities to observe and photograph these feathered beauties in their natural habitat.
Tips for Birdwatching:
- Carry a good pair of binoculars to get a closer look at the birds.
- Listen for bird calls to help you locate different species.
- Be patient and observant – sometimes the most beautiful birds are the ones that take a little longer to find.

Night Game Drives
Experience the magic of the African wilderness after dark with a night game drive. As the sun sets, a whole new world of nocturnal creatures comes to life, offering a different perspective on the safari experience. From elusive leopards to playful hyenas, you never know what you might encounter on a night game drive in Tanzania.
Tips for Night Game Drives:
- Be prepared for cooler temperatures at night by dressing warmly.
- Listen for the sounds of the night – the rustle of leaves or the call of a distant animal.
- Stay quiet and attentive to spot wildlife that might be hidden in the darkness.
